      We are looking to appoint a HLTA/ Cover Supervisor to work within the school and welcome applications from candidates with relevant experience. We are looking to appoint a person who will share our vision for high quality education for all our children.

      As a HLTA / Cover Supervisor at Northwick, you will play a vital role in ensuring the continuity of learning and maintaining a positive educational environment for our children. You will work across the whole age and ability range, undertaking whole class work, working independently to undertake PPA cover and/or cover appropriately for absent teachers as required.   

      You will have line management responsibility of a small team and also be required to support in the organisation of the school day, cover timetable and duty rotas.
